﻿.blade-content.__low-wide .table {
    min-width: 420px;
}

.blade-content.__low-wide .inner-block {
    width: 380px;
}

.blade .blade-content.__low-wide {
    width: 420px;
}

.table-status {
    max-width: none;
}

.form-input.__calendar .dropdown-menu {
    width: 300px;
}

.form-input.__small {
    width: 100px;
}

.form-input.__medium {
    width: 150px;
}

.blade-static.__expanded .form {
    margin: 0 0;
    padding: 0px 0px;
}

.ui-grid-row,
.ui-grid-cell,
.ui-grid-cell .ui-grid-vertical-bar {
    width: auto;
}

    .ui-grid-cell.__editable .ui-grid-cell-contents {
        display: block;
        height: auto;
    }

        .ui-grid-cell.__editable .ui-grid-cell-contents::after {
            content: none;
        }

.ui-grid-row-header-cell .ui-grid-cell-contents,
.ui-grid-pinned-container.ui-grid-pinned-container-left .ui-grid-cell.__editable .ui-grid-cell-contents {
    text-align: left;
}

.ui-grid-header-cell-label {
    display: block; /*Переносим элемент сортировки в шапке таблицы на следующую строку*/
    text-overflow: ellipsis;
    overflow: hidden !important;
}

.blade-static.__bottom.__small-bottom {
    height: 50px;
}

.blade-static.__expanded + .blade-static.__small-bottom + .blade-content {
    height: calc(100% - 164px);
}

.blade-static.__expanded.__three-rows {
    height: 170px;
}

    .blade-static.__expanded.__three-rows + .blade-content {
        height: calc(100% - 172px);
    }

.blade-static .form-group.__expanded-row {
    padding-bottom: 0;
    padding-top: 5px;
}

.form-input .btn.clear-number-fix {
    right: 18px;
    min-width: 35px;
}

.form-input .btn.clear-date-fix {
    right: 30px;
    min-width: 35px;
}

.blade .blade-head.__hide-toolbar {
    height: 80px;
}

.reports-view {
    overflow-y: scroll;
}

    .reports-view > iframe {
        min-height: 400px;
        min-width: 940px;
    }
